Get in Touch** The Dodge repair market for the specific area of Mc Intosh, FL, is characterized by a need to travel to neighboring cities for true specialization. As a small town, Mc Intosh itself does not host businesses that specialize in high-performance SRT or Hellcat service. The market is therefore regional, centered primarily in Gainesville and Ocala. The **average quality** of service available to Mc Intosh residents is actually quite high, given the proximity to these larger hubs with multiple reputable shops. The **competition level** among top-tier specialists is strong, which drives a focus on quality, advanced equipment, and technician training. **Typical pricing** for this level of specialized service is premium. A basic oil change on a Hellcat may run $150-$200, while supercharger service can cost $1,000+, and custom dyno tuning can range from $800 to $1,500+. Customers are paying for specific expertise that standard dealerships and general mechanics often lack, ensuring their high-value performance vehicles are serviced correctly.

In our humid, coastal climate, we frequently address electrical system issues and corrosion in Dodge models, particularly in connectors and wiring harnesses. We also commonly service cooling systems and air conditioning units, which are stressed by the constant heat, and address problems specific to popular models like the Ram truck's suspension components from local rural road use.
Look for a shop with certified technicians, especially those with Dodge or Chrysler-specific training (ASE certification is a strong indicator). In our small community, ask for personal recommendations from neighbors at the Post Office or Community Center and check for established local shops with strong, long-term Google reviews from Marion County residents.
Seek immediate service for warning lights like the check engine light flashing, overheating gauges, or unusual brake noises, especially before traveling on high-speed routes like nearby I-75 or US-441. For less urgent issues like minor interior electrical quirks or scheduled maintenance, you can safely schedule an appointment with a local shop.

The combination of dusty rural roads, seasonal humidity, and frequent short-trip driving around town can accelerate wear on air filters, brakes, and batteries. We recommend more frequent inspections of these components than the factory manual might suggest to counteract the local environment and preserve your vehicle.
